Anti-Nuclear Protester Disrupts Brown Speech
 
A protester has invaded the stage as Gordon Brown addressed the CitizensUK Meeting in London.








The Prime Minister have been speaking to delegates from faith groups gathered at the Central Methodist Hall in Westminster.

During his speech he was interrupted by a man who made his way to the front of the stage with a banner saying "NuKiller Power No".

He came within yards of the Prime Minister before being bundled to the floor by security and dragged from the stage.

Sky's Chief Political Correspondent Jon Craig was watching and said the Prime Minister looked "very startled" after the altercation.

Gordon Brown told the crowd: "I'm used to worse" and received cheers as he carried on with his speech.
